What is a Pocket Option Indicator?
A Pocket Option Indicator is a powerful tool that assists traders in predicting market movements by analyzing historical price data. Indicators use mathematical calculations to provide insights that traders can use to make informed decisions. They come in various forms, including trend indicators, oscillators, and volatility indicators, allowing traders to analyze all aspects of market behavior.
Types of Pocket Option Indicators
Understanding the different types of indicators is crucial for selecting the right ones for your trading strategy. Below are some of the most popular types of Pocket Option Indicators:
1. Trend Indicators
Trend indicators help traders identify the prevailing direction of the market. They can signal whether the market is in an upward, downward, or sideways trend. Common examples include:
- Moving Averages
- Average Directional Index (ADX)
- Bollinger Bands
2. Oscillators
Oscillators are particularly useful for identifying potential reversals in the market. They fluctuate between a fixed range and can indicate overbought or oversold conditions. Popular oscillators in Pocket Option include:

- Relative Strength Index (RSI)
- Stochastic Oscillator
- Commodity Channel Index (CCI)
3. Volatility Indicators
These indicators measure the degree of price fluctuations in the market. High volatility indicates a greater price movement, which can present both risk and opportunity. Examples include:
- Average True Range (ATR)
- Bolinger Bands
Choosing the Right Pocket Option Indicator
Selecting the right Pocket Option Indicator requires consideration of your trading style, experience level, and the market conditions. Here are some factors to consider when making your choice:
1. Trading Strategy
Your overall trading strategy will heavily influence the type of indicators you should use. If you prefer long-term investments, trend indicators may suit you best. For short-term trading, oscillators may provide vital insight into market reversals.
2. Experience Level
Beginners are often encouraged to start with a few simple indicators to avoid confusion. As you become more experienced, you can begin to integrate more complex indicators that can offer additional insights.
3. Market Conditions

Different market conditions may require different indicators. For instance, during a strong trend, trend indicators will be more beneficial, while in a choppy or range-bound market, oscillators may be more effective.
Improving Your Trading with Pocket Option Indicators
Once you have chosen the right indicators, the next step is to effectively incorporate them into your trading strategy. Here are a few tips to enhance your trading:
1. Combine Indicators
Using multiple indicators can provide a more robust trading signal. For example, you might use a trend indicator in combination with an oscillator to confirm a potential entry or exit point.
2. Backtest Your Indicators
Backtesting involves applying your trading strategy with historical data to see how it would have performed in past market conditions. This can help you understand the effectiveness of your chosen indicators and adjust as necessary.
3. Stay Updated with Market News
Indicators provide valuable data, but they do not account for every market variable, especially sudden news events. Staying informed about relevant economic news and events can enhance your trading decisions.
